Team NASA, which consists of Mark Krzysztopik, Mike Cohen, Derek Marvin, Travis Kale, and Kenn Austin, mentored by Justin McCabe and Darren Hitt, will deliver an autonomous 1-Degree of Freedom vehicle by April 30th, 2008. The "Nano-SAT" will use an array of sensors to detect an infrared target, and then use a coupled control and cold-gas thruster system to move and stop underneath the target source. Time permitting the Nano-SAT will move in 2 or three degrees-of-freedom.
